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ans. Study supports UK's decision to extend second COVID-19 vaccination to 12 weeks

Findings from a study conducted in the UK support the country's decision to extend the dosing interval of coronavirus disease 2019 (COVID-19) vaccination from 3 weeks to 12 weeks in order to prioritize the first dose for those at high risk of severe disease and death.

Novel method can quantify progression of NAFLD to more advanced fibrosis and cirrhosis

Combining multiple non-invasive measures, researchers at University of California San Diego School of Medicine describe a novel method to quantify the progression of nonalcoholic fatty liver disease (NAFLD) to its more dangerous and deadly states — advanced fibrosis and cirrhosis.
